The Struggle of Keeping Warm

The winter is a tough time for low-income individuals and families. Those striving to make ends meet find themselves having to choose between warmth and other necessities like food or medicine. Can you imagine having to decide whether to keep your children warm or feed them?

The Caregiver’s Champion

Being a caregiver is a full-time job. Those who support their elderly family members do so at a cost to their personal lives and health. Our In-Home Respite Services program provides in-home companions to relieve caregivers and give them some time-off.

Shielding your Child from Family Court

We know being a parent is difficult, but it’s even harder when simultaneously dealing with family issues like divorce and custody. Many single parents who need to attend court business are forced to bring their children with them due to the high costs of childcare. However, in certain instances being in court could possibly expose children to traumatic experiences as they observe the discord in family situations.
